Plug the same current savings, the same monthly contribution, and the same target retirement age into two different retirement calculators, and it's entirely possible to get answers that differ by hundreds of thousands of dollars. That gap isn't a bug in either tool. It comes from a handful of assumptions buried underneath the interface that most calculators never surface, and that most users never think to ask about.
The Assumed Rate of Return Does Most of the Work
A retirement projection over 20 or 30 years is dominated by compounding, which means small differences in the assumed annual rate of return produce enormous differences in the final number. A calculator defaulting to a 6 percent annual return and one defaulting to 8 percent aren't making a rounding-level distinction. Over 25 years, that two-point gap can mean a difference of well over 40 percent in the final projected balance, entirely from a single unstated assumption most people never see or adjust.
Neither number is objectively wrong. Historical stock market averages support figures in that general range depending on the time period selected, but a calculator that quietly picks the more optimistic end of that range without telling you produces a rosier retirement outlook than one that leans conservative, using identical contribution inputs.
Inflation Adjustment Changes What the Final Number Actually Means
Some calculators show a projected balance in future dollars, the raw number your account might actually contain on the day you retire. Others show that same projection adjusted back into today's purchasing power, which is a meaningfully smaller and more useful number for actually understanding what your retirement will feel like to live on. A calculator that shows one million dollars in future-dollar terms and one that shows the inflation-adjusted equivalent, maybe closer to five or six hundred thousand in today's spending power, are describing the exact same underlying math, just presenting it in a way that can look wildly different at first glance.
This distinction rarely gets a clear label on the results screen, which is exactly how two calculators fed identical inputs end up producing numbers that look like they disagree about the math itself, when really they're just answering slightly different questions.

Contribution Increases and Employer Matching Get Handled Inconsistently
A calculator that assumes your contribution percentage stays flat for 30 years produces a different result than one that assumes contributions rise with salary over time, even a modest 1 percent annual increase compounds into a meaningfully larger balance by retirement. Employer 401k matching adds another layer of inconsistency. Some calculators fold match dollars into the monthly contribution figure automatically, others require you to add match separately, and a few don't account for it at all unless you notice the missing field and go looking for it.
Skipping employer match entirely is a common and expensive mistake, since it's effectively free money that a naive manual calculation, done without a tool built to account for it, can easily leave out of the picture.
Social Security Estimates Are Often Just Missing
Whether a retirement calculator factors in an estimated Social Security benefit changes the entire picture of what your personal savings actually need to cover. A tool that ignores Social Security entirely, treating your retirement number as though it needs to cover 100 percent of living expenses from savings alone, will always show a bigger required nest egg than one that layers in a reasonable Social Security estimate on top.
The Social Security Administration's own benefit estimator is the most reliable source for a personalized estimate, since it uses your actual earnings history rather than a generic assumption. Cross-checking whatever number a retirement calculator assumes against your own official estimate is worth the five minutes it takes, especially since a mismatch here can shift your calculated retirement readiness by a significant margin either direction.
Life Expectancy Assumptions Change How Long the Money Needs to Last
A calculator projecting how long your savings need to last has to assume a life expectancy, and that assumption varies more between tools than most people expect. Planning for savings to last until age 85 versus age 95 changes the required nest egg substantially, and a calculator that quietly defaults to a shorter horizon will make your retirement look more affordable than one built around outliving a conservative estimate.
Given genuine uncertainty about individual life expectancy, most financial planners recommend erring toward the longer end of a reasonable range rather than the average, since running out of savings in your nineties is a far worse outcome than dying with some balance left unspent.
Healthcare Costs Are the Assumption Almost Everyone Underestimates
Beyond return rate, inflation, and Social Security, one of the biggest swing factors in a retirement projection is how a calculator handles healthcare spending, and most consumer-facing tools handle it barely at all. A calculator that folds healthcare into a generic "living expenses" line item, without accounting for the fact that healthcare costs tend to rise faster than general inflation and typically increase with age, will understate what a realistic retirement budget actually needs to cover.
Fidelity and other large retirement providers have published estimates suggesting a retired couple should budget well into six figures for healthcare costs over a typical retirement, a number that surprises a lot of people the first time they see it broken out separately instead of buried inside a broader expense estimate. A calculator that doesn't ask about healthcare at all isn't necessarily wrong about the math it does show, but it's answering a narrower question than the one most people actually have in mind when they ask whether they're on track.
A Few Questions Worth Asking Before Trusting Any Number
- What annual rate of return is the calculator assuming, and is it adjustable?
- Is the final number shown in future dollars or adjusted for inflation into today's purchasing power?
- Does the tool account for employer matching separately, or does it need to be added manually?
- Is a Social Security estimate included, and does it roughly match your own official SSA estimate?

Comparing a couple of scenarios side by side, a conservative return next to an optimistic one, inflation-adjusted next to nominal, tends to be more useful than trusting any single calculator's default output at face value.
Running the same inputs through two or three different tools and comparing where the assumptions diverge is a better use of ten minutes than picking whichever calculator happens to show the most encouraging number and stopping there. The point isn't to find the tool that tells you what you want to hear. It's to understand which specific assumption is driving the difference, so you can decide for yourself whether that assumption is reasonable for your own situation.
